Varian Medical Systems (VAR) announced it received 510(k) clearance from FDA for its diagnostic X-ray image processing workstation that combines radio frequency and digital radiography capabilities on one platform.
The Nexus system enables an operator to acquire, display, process, transmit, export, or print high resolution X-ray images. The advanced image processing algorithms make it possible to bring out diagnostic details that can be difficult to see using conventional imaging techniques. The Imaging System has the ability to interface with a variety of image receptors, including CCD cameras and commercially available flat-panel image detectors.
